<?php
require_once __DIR__ . '/PGQConsumer.php';
define("PGQ_TRIGGER_NAME", "ins_to_queue");
define("PGQ_LAST_BATCH", "pgq_last_batch");
/**
* PGQRemoteConsumer is a PGQConsumer to use when you need to process
* the events at a remote site. It ensures a single batch won't get
* processed more than once.
*
* PGQRemoteConsumer will consume events produced with
* pgq.logutriga(), so a trigger as to be installed at the source
* table.
*
* To ensure no batch is processed more than once, PGQRemoteConsumer
* uses a table at destination side to store last processed batch
* id.
*
* PGQRemoteConsumer will check if the trigger PGQ_TRIGGER_NAME is
* installed, and will use PGQ_LAST_BATCH as the table name where to
* find our last batch id. The logs are explicit with respect to how
* to define the trigger and to create the table.
*
* If the table name you give the constructor is NULL, the trigger will not
* be checked at all. That allows you to use a non-SKIP trigger or have more
* than one table producing events into the queue.
*
* When implementing a PGQConsumer, you should define following methods:
* - config()
* - process_event($event) --- $event is a PGQEvent
*
* See PGQConsumer for more details.
*/
abstract class PGQRemoteConsumer extends PGQConsumer
{
/**
* Table name where to install pgq.logutriga trigger
*
* @var string
*/
protected $table;
/**
* @var string
*/
protected $dst_constr;
/**
* @var resource
*/
protected $pg_dst_con;
/**
* @param string $cname
* @param string $qname
* @param string $table
* @param int $argc
* @param array $argv
* @param string $src_constr
* @param string $dst_constr
*/
public function __construct($cname, $qname, $table, $argc, $argv, $src_constr, $dst_constr)
{
$this->table = $table;
$this->dst_constr = $dst_constr;
$this->last_batch_id = null;
parent::__construct($cname, $qname, $argc, $argv, $src_constr);
}
/**
* Manage batches of events, and call process_event() for each of them.
*
* At COMMIT time, we store current batch_id as the last processed
* on destination database (while in the processing transaction),
* as to be able to avoid re-processing it later.
*
* Manage source and destination database transactions.
*
* @param int $batch_id
*
* @return PGQEvent[]
*/
public function preprocess_batch($batch_id)
{
$events = parent::preprocess_batch($batch_id);
if ($events === false) {
$this->log->debug("PGQRemoteConsumer.preprocess_batch got no events");
return false;
}
pg_query($this->pg_dst_con, "BEGIN;");
// WARNING: DO NOT USE switch() HERE
$batch_done = $this->is_batch_done($batch_id);
if ($batch_done === null) {
// error getting last batch information, don't process_batch
return false;
} elseif ($batch_done === true) {
// both connections are finished at this point
return false;
} elseif ($batch_done === false) {
return $events;
}
return false;
}
/**
* {@inheritdoc}
*/
public function postprocess_batch($batch_id, $abort_batch)
{
if ($abort_batch) {
$this->rollback();
return false;
}
if ($this->set_batch_done($batch_id)) {
parent::postprocess_batch($batch_id);
pg_query($this->pg_dst_con, "COMMIT;");
return true;
}
// $this->rollback() has already been called when set_batch_done()
// failed.
return false;
}
/**
* Get last processed batch_id
*
* @param int $batch_id
*
* @return bool
*/
public function is_batch_done($batch_id)
{
$sql = sprintf(
"SELECT batch_id FROM %s " .
"WHERE qname = '%s' AND consumer_id = '%s'",
PGQ_LAST_BATCH,
pg_escape_string($this->qname),
pg_escape_string($this->cname)
);
$this->log->debug($sql);
if (($r = pg_query($this->pg_dst_con, $sql)) === false) {
$this->log->warning("Could not retreive last processed batch id from dst database");
$this->rollback();
return null;
}
$this->last_batch_id = null;
if (pg_num_rows($r) > 0) {
$this->last_batch_id = pg_fetch_result($r, 0, 0);
}
$this->log->debug(
"PGQRemoteConsumer.is_batch_done last_batch_id=%d batch_id=%d",
$this->last_batch_id,
$batch_id
);
if ($this->last_batch_id == null) {
$this->log->warning("No last processed batch id");
return false;
} elseif ($batch_id <= $this->last_batch_id) {
/**
* batch already processed. As batch_id is a bigserial (see
* pgq.next_batch SQL code), no wraparound risk here.
*/
$this->log->verbose("Skipping batch %d, already processed (<= %d)", $batch_id, $this->last_batch_id);
$this->finish_batch($batch_id);
pg_query($this->pg_src_con, "COMMIT;");
pg_query($this->pg_dst_con, "ROLLBACK;");
return true;
}
$this->log->debug("PGQRemoteConsumer.is_batch_done === False");
return false;
}
/**
* last batch processed gets to be stored at remote database.
*
* @param int $batch_id
*
* @return bool
*/
public function set_batch_done($batch_id)
{
if ($this->last_batch_id === null) {
$sql = sprintf(
"INSERT INTO pgq_last_batch(qname, consumer_id, batch_id) " .
"VALUES ('%s', '%s', %d)",
pg_escape_string($this->qname),
pg_escape_string($this->cname),
(int)$batch_id
);
} else {
$sql = sprintf(
"UPDATE pgq_last_batch SET batch_id = %d " .
"WHERE qname = '%s' AND consumer_id = '%s'",
(int)$batch_id,
pg_escape_string($this->qname),
pg_escape_string($this->cname)
);
}
$this->log->debug($sql);
if (($r = pg_query($this->pg_dst_con, $sql)) === false) {
$this->log->error(
"Could not store last_batch_id (%d) into " .
"destination database, ROLLBACK",
$batch_id
);
$this->rollback();
return false;
}
// don't cache last_batch_id, ask it at remote database each time
$this->last_batch_id = null;
return true;
}
/**
* Install must take care of creating the trigger, unless $this->table is
* set to NULL.
*
* But we don't create the PGQ_LAST_BATCH table, which can be shared be
* several daemons.
*
* We don't uninstall the trigger here, this could lead to data loss
* if not done properly. You're on your own.
*
* @return bool
*/
public function install()
{
$ret = parent::install();
if ($ret && $this->table != null) {
$ret = $this->install_trigger();
}
return $ret;
}
/**
* PGQRemoteConsumer must have:
* - a PGQ_LAST_BATCH table on $dst_constr to store last processed batch_id
* - a PGQ_TRIGGER_NAME trigger on source $table which produces events
*
* @return bool
*/
public function check()
{
if (parent::check() === false) {
return false;
}
if ($this->connect() === false) {
return false;
}
$ret = $this->check_pgq_last_batch();
if ($ret && $this->table != null) {
$ret = $this->check_pgq_trigger();
}
$this->disconnect();
return $ret;
}
/**
* Check we have a PGQ_LAST_BATCH table in remote database.
*
* @return bool
*/
public function check_pgq_last_batch()
{
$sql_ct = sprintf("SELECT tablename FROM pg_catalog.pg_tables WHERE tablename = '%s'", PGQ_LAST_BATCH);
$this->log->verbose("PGQRemoteConsumer: %s", $sql_ct);
$result = pg_query($this->pg_dst_con, $sql_ct);
if ($result === false) {
$this->log->fatal("Could not check if table exist '%s'", PGQ_LAST_BATCH);
return false;
}
if (pg_num_rows($result) == 0) {
$this->log->fatal("Table %s doesn't exist on database '%s'", PGQ_LAST_BATCH, $this->dst_constr);
// Be nice with user
$this->log->fatal(
"Please issue CREATE TABLE %s " .
"(qname text, consumer_id text, batch_id bigint, " .
"PRIMARY KEY (qname, consumer_id));",
PGQ_LAST_BATCH
);
return false;
}
return true;
}
/**
* Return the SQL for creating the trigger.
*
* @return string
*/
public function trigger_sql()
{
return sprintf(
"CREATE TRIGGER %s " .
"BEFORE INSERT ON %s " .
"FOR EACH ROW EXECUTE PROCEDURE " .
"pgq.logutriga('%s', 'SKIP')",
PGQ_TRIGGER_NAME,
pg_escape_string($this->table),
pg_escape_string($this->qname)
);
}
/**
* Check PGQ_TRIGGER_NAME is installed on $this->table
*
* @return bool
*/
public function check_pgq_trigger()
{
$sql_ct = "SELECT t.tgname, pg_catalog.pg_get_triggerdef(t.oid) "
. " FROM pg_catalog.pg_trigger t "
. " JOIN pg_class c ON t.tgrelid = c.oid ";
if (strpos($this->table, ".") > 0) {
// table name with schema
$tmp = explode(".", $this->table);
$schemaname = $tmp[0];
$tablename = $tmp[1];
$sql_ct = sprintf(
"%s WHERE c.relnamespace = (SELECT oid FROM pg_namespace WHERE nspname = '%s') " .
"AND c.relname = '%s' AND tgname = '%s'",
$sql_ct,
pg_escape_string($schemaname),
pg_escape_string($tablename),
pg_escape_string(PGQ_TRIGGER_NAME)
);
} else {
// non qualified table name
$sql_ct = sprintf(
"%s WHERE c.relname = '%s' AND tgname = '%s'",
$sql_ct,
pg_escape_string($this->table),
pg_escape_string(PGQ_TRIGGER_NAME)
);
}
$this->log->verbose("PGQRemoteConsumer check: %s", $sql_ct);
if (($r = pg_query($this->pg_src_con, $sql_ct)) === false) {
$this->log->fatal("PGQRemoteConsumer check: SQL error ON '%s'", $sql_ct);
return false;
}
$sql_tr = $this->trigger_sql();
$trigger_exists = (pg_num_rows($r) == 1);
if ($trigger_exists == 1) {
$triggerdef = pg_fetch_result($r, 0, 1);
if ($triggerdef != $sql_tr) {
$this->log->fatal(
"PGQRemoteConsumer check: " .
"%s TRIGGER already exists on " .
"table %s but is not PGQRemoteConsumer's",
PGQ_TRIGGER_NAME,
$this->table
);
$this->log->fatal("trigger def is '%s'", PGQ_TRIGGER_NAME, $triggerdef);
$this->log->fatal("trigger def should be '%s'", PGQ_TRIGGER_NAME, $sql_tr);
$trigger_exists = false;
}
}
return $trigger_exists;
}
/**
* Installs trigger at source site.
*
* @return bool
*/
public function install_trigger()
{
if ($this->connect() === false) {
return false;
}
if ($this->check_pgq_trigger()) {
$this->log->error("PGQRemoteConsumer trigger already exists");
return false;
}
$sql_tr = $this->trigger_sql();
$this->log->verbose("PGQRemoteConsumer: %s", $sql_tr);
if (pg_query($this->pg_src_con, $sql_tr) === false) {
$this->log->fatal("Could not install pgq.logutriga trigger to '%s'", $this->table);
return false;
}
return true;
}
/**
* {@inheritdoc}
*/
public function connect($force = false)
{
if ($this->connected && !$force) {
$this->log->notice("connect called when connected is True");
return;
}
if ($this->dst_constr != "") {
$this->log->verbose("Opening pg_dst connexion '%s'.", $this->dst_constr);
$this->pg_dst_con = pg_connect($this->dst_constr);
if ($this->pg_dst_con === false) {
$this->log->fatal("Could not open pg_dst connextion '%s'.", $this->dst_constr);
$this->stop();
}
}
parent::connect($force);
}
/**
* {@inheritdoc}
*/
public function disconnect()
{
if (!$this->connected) {
$this->log->notice("disconnect called when $this->connected is False");
return;
}
if ($this->pg_dst_con != null && $this->pg_dst_con !== false) {
$this->log->verbose("Closing pg_dst connection '%s'.", $this->dst_constr);
pg_close($this->pg_dst_con);
$this->pg_dst_con = null;
}
parent::disconnect();
}
/**
* {@inheritdoc}
*/
protected function rollback()
{
if ($this->pg_dst_con != null && $this->pg_dst_con !== false) {
$this->log->notice("ROLLBACK pg_dst connection '%s'.", $this->dst_constr);
pg_query($this->pg_dst_con, "ROLLBACK;");
}
parent::rollback();
}
}
